极客修:用了3年的iPhone比刚买半年的安卓手机运行还流畅?

总会有用户纳闷,为什么我刚买半年的安卓手机的运行还不如用了三年的iphone手机。就极客君所知,目前电子产品而言,应该是CPU性能越强、内存越大就越流畅,智能手机亦是如此。特别是安卓手机品牌,运行内存最低8GB,甚至有的品牌安卓手机直接跳过10GB来到了12GB和16GB。

极客修:用了3年的iPhone比刚买半年的安卓手机运行还流畅?

你会不会跟极客君有一样的疑惑"单从数字上来看,苹果手机的内存4GB比安卓手机差的很远,那为什么安卓机更容易出现系统卡顿的情况呢?"

安卓手机vs苹果手机

安卓手机升级最快的硬件之一就是运行内存。小米,oppo,vivo等高通阵营的旗舰机都有12GB,三星为了保证技术优势,先自己用16GB,半年后在下放给其它品牌。相反,iPhone就非常难,从iPhone7开始苹果才做到一年一个G的增加,现在的iPhone11PRO系列为4GB,与三星S20 U顶配版形成1:4比例。

极客修:用了3年的iPhone比刚买半年的安卓手机运行还流畅?

然而很多网友却说苹果4GB比安卓8GB还流畅,和12GB、16GB的安卓手机没有区别。这种说法并非空穴来风,就拿11ProMax(4GB内存)和S20 U版(16GB版本)、小米10Pro(12GB版本)进行对比。

极客修:用了3年的iPhone比刚买半年的安卓手机运行还流畅?

三星和小米并没有因为超大内存而在流畅度方面领先苹果。到底是什么原因造成安卓手机并没有因为超大内存而在手机流畅度方面领先苹果手机呢?

操作系统决定运行差距

iPhone和安卓机在运行内存上的差距是操作系统决定的。ios系统可以让iPhone不需要太大的内存,就可以达到高流畅性。

而安卓手机厂商只有不断堆内存,才能保证手机流畅度更持久一些。为什么iOS系统不需要大内存?ios系统能做到内存小、够用而且流畅,主要有两个原因:

ios系统消息推送机制,APP推送消息时,必须统一经过苹果服务器,然后由苹果服务器发送出去。安卓则不同,APP拥有各种权限,推送消息时必须独立运行。因此即使安卓用户清空后台,实际上还有很多APP仍然处于进程状态,导致运行内存莫名其妙的减少。还有一个原因是系统后台机制不同,苹果手机的后台应用处于"冻结"状态,不占有内存,4GB内存可以完全用于正在运行的客户端。安卓手机则不行,后台和前台所有软件同时运行,运行内存需要更大一些,否则杀后台很常见。不过从安卓6.0开始就有了很大改善,到现在的安卓10.0已经做得很不错,高端旗舰机流畅性用起来和iPhone没太大区别。当然这是使用一两年左右,三年之后就会和iPhone形成明显差距。

不过,今年即将发布的iphone12也提升了内存更加优化了自身的配置在核心硬件方面,据悉这款iPhone 12Pro Max内置了6GB运存,因此在6GB运存的加持下,该机的系统体验将会更有保障。

极客修:用了3年的iPhone比刚买半年的安卓手机运行还流畅?


分享到:


相關文章: